Understanding the Basics: Klonopin vs. Xanax
Before we even think about swapping one med for another, getting the lowdown on what sets these two apart is crucial. Klonopin is the marathon runner of the two, offering a longer-lasting effect, which makes it a go-to for those seeking extended relief without frequent dosing. On the flip side, Xanax is more of a sprinter; it packs a quicker punch but fades faster, making it ideal for acute anxiety episodes rather than long-term management.
The Switch: Things to Consider
Thinking of making the leap from Klonopin to Xanax? Well, hold your horses! There are a few critical factors to chew over with your healthcare provider:
- Why Change?: If it ain’t broke, don’t fix it, right? However, if you’re experiencing side effects, lack of efficacy, or require a medication with a different onset or duration of action, a switch might be on the cards.
- Tapering Off: Abruptly dropping Klonopin could leave you feeling like a ship without a sail. Gradually reducing your dose allows your system to adjust without kicking up a storm of withdrawal symptoms.
- Starting Xanax: Dive into the Xanax pool with the shallow end first. Starting with a lower dose and adjusting as necessary can help prevent any unwanted turbulence as you acclimate to the new medication.
- Monitoring and Adjustment: Keep in touch with your doctor like they’re your lifeline in choppy waters. They’ll need to monitor your response to Xanax and make any dose adjustments to navigate to the calmest seas.
